Overview:

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L) is seeking a Quality Assurance Coordinator (QAC) for the Isotope Processing and Manufacturing Division (IPMD) at Oak Ridge National Laboratory (ORNL). This position resides in IPMD’s Operations Support Group and is matrixed to Good Manufacturing Program (GMP) Quality Unit.  IPMD is focused on processes responsible for the reliable delivery of radioisotope products to support our world class radioisotope production program. This work supports the largest radioisotope production and research portfolio within the Department of Energy (DOE) Office of Science for Isotope R&D and Production. Work is performed in gloveboxes/shielded hot cells within several unique radiological and nuclear facilities throughout the ORNL campus.

 

The QAC provides leadership in the development and deployment of quality systems, tools, and methods to facilitate accomplishing organizational and project goals.  Specifically, this QAC role will support IPMD’s Production Medical Isotope Program and provide oversight for and ownership of the GMP Documentation System. This position reports to IPMD’s Quality Assurance Lead and has accountability to the Production Medical Isotope Program Manager for the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) Documentation System.

 

Major Duties/Responsibilities:

This QAC’s primary focus will provide oversight for and ownership of the Current Good Manufacturing Practice (CGMP) Documentation System. Specific responsibilities include:

 

  1. Current Good Manufacturing Practices (CGMP)
  • Ensure compliance with 21CFR Parts 11, 210, & 211.
    • Maintains list of 21 CFR Part 11 compliant systems used by CGMP processes.
    • Performs risk assessment of all computerized systems used by CGMP processes.
  • Ensure compliance with ICH Q7.
  • Execute and/or oversee execution of approved policy, plans, processes, and procedures.
  • Participate in internal, customer, or supplier assessments.
  • Identify and recording critiques as applicable.
  • Issue controlled documents for use in production.
  • Perform other assigned duties, as applicable.

 

  1. Document Management
  • Manages cGMP document control system as document control coordinator.
  • Work with EDRM system for document and records management for the CGMP cabinet.
  • Advises and checks on compliance to written procedures.
  • Issues a unique number for new documents.
  • Reviews draft documents for required content elements, in accordance with regulatory requirements.
  • Adjusts the format of draft document for consistency.
  • Controls and maintains electronic and controlled copies of approved documents.
  • Runs queries as requested for a list of staff that have signed as performing employees on documents.
  • Ensures quality review and approval of all documents.
  • Reviews final records and uploads them to Enterprise Document and Records Management (EDRM) system.
  • Aids in creating/revising policy, plans, procedures and batch records, etc.
  • Aids team in proofreading, merging and formatting documents.
  • Serves as final reviewer for GMP documents to ensure Good Documentation Practices (GDP) requirements are met.
